Water damage restoration is a vital process that householders and property managers should undertake when faced with the aftermath of flooding, leaks, or different incidents that introduce extreme moisture right into a constructing. Understanding how long this restoration takes can alleviate some anxiety during what is usually a tense situation.


The duration of water damage restoration usually varies primarily based on a quantity of elements. One of the first elements is the extent of the damage. If a small leak resulted in minor water exposure, the cleanup could be completed within a day or two. In distinction, important flooding or extensive pipe bursts can necessitate several weeks of work.


Another necessary side is the responsiveness of the home-owner or property supervisor. Immediate action can tremendously scale back the time needed for restoration. When water is allowed to sit down, not solely does it result in structural issues, however it also facilitates mold growth, which complicates and prolongs the restoration process.

The kind of materials concerned also can influence restoration time. Carpets, drywall, and insulation can harbor moisture, and given their porous nature, these supplies could take longer to dry out or might need replacement altogether. Non-porous supplies like tiles or concrete might dry out quicker and require less intensive work, rushing up the overall restoration process.

Professional water damage restoration services often have specialised equipment designed to speed up drying instances. High-powered air movers and dehumidifiers are generally employed to expedite the drying process. This method can significantly scale back the variety of days required to return a property to its pre-damage situation. However, the effectiveness of this equipment also depends closely on the severity of water publicity.


The involvement of insurance coverage suppliers can also affect the duration of the restoration. Sometimes, insurance coverage adjusters need to judge the damage earlier than the work begins, adding time to the overall timeline. Once accredited, restoration can proceed, however interactions with the insurance coverage company can introduce delays throughout the process.


The location and accessibility of the broken space can play a role as well. If the water damage is confined to a small, easily accessible area, the repair and restoration process can be more environment friendly. Conversely, if the water damage has spread to a quantity of floors or hard-to-reach areas, that can complicate and delay the restoration.

Furthermore, the state of the building's structure can have an effect on how long repairs take. Older buildings might have more complicated materials or unique architectural challenges, potentially extending the restoration timeline. Conversely, newer properties may have been constructed with modern materials that allow for quicker repairs.


Dealing with mold can be a big consideration. If a property has skilled water damage for an prolonged period before restoration began, mold might have developed. Removing mold is crucial for occupant safety and typically requires further procedures, which might prolong the timeline.
